Less is More: The Art of Minimalism
Think of your slides as the elegant frame showcasing a masterpiece, not the masterpiece itself. Too much clutter obscures your message. Whitespace is your friend.
Embrace the power of brevity. Short, declarative sentences. Bullet points that pack a punch. Remember, your spoken words fill in the details.
Visual Storytelling: Painting a Picture with Data
Data is the lifeblood of finance, but raw numbers can be dry. Transform them into compelling visuals. Charts, graphs, and infographics should tell a story, revealing trends and insights at a glance.
Imagine presenting market share growth. Instead of a dense table, a sleek bar chart showcasing a dramatic upward trajectory paints a vivid picture of success.
The Power of Persuasion: Choosing the Right Font
Typography matters more than you think. A professional, easy-to-read font like Calibri or Arial conveys credibility. Avoid overly stylized fonts that distract from your message. Consistency is key. Stick to one or two fonts throughout your presentation.
Think of it like this: your font is your handshake. Make it firm and confident, not flimsy and forgettable.
Color Psychology: Setting the Mood
Color evokes emotion. In investment banking, you want to project confidence and stability. A palette of blues and grays can create a sense of trust and professionalism.
However, don’t be afraid to strategically use a pop of color to highlight key data points or draw attention to a specific section.
Mastering the Flow: Creating a Seamless Narrative
Your presentation should flow like a compelling story, building momentum and leading to a clear conclusion.
- Start with a strong hook that grabs the audience's attention.
- Develop your argument logically, supporting each point with evidence.
- End with a powerful call to action.
The Finishing Touch: Practice Makes Perfect
A well-designed presentation is only half the battle. Rehearse your delivery until it feels natural and confident. Know your material inside and out.
Anticipate potential questions and prepare thoughtful responses. The more comfortable you are, the more persuasive you’ll be.
